Peroxisomes are the organelles that produce hydrogen peroxide (H2O2) as a byproduct of various metabolic reactions, particularly during the breakdown of fatty acids. They also contain enzymes like catalase to break down the hydrogen peroxide into water and oxygen to prevent cellular damage.

When the H2O2 serves as an oxidizing agent which product might be formed from it O2 or H2O?

When H2O2 acts as an oxidizing agent, the H2O2 must be reduced. Therefore, the product from it will be water, in which oxygen has an oxidation number of -2, whereas in H2O2 has an oxidation number of -1 and in O2 the oxygen has an oxidation number of 0.


How do you balance H2O2 - H2O?

To balance the equation for the decomposition of hydrogen peroxide (H2O2) into water (H2O) and oxygen (O2), you need to start by writing down the unbalanced equation: H2O2 -> H2O + O2. To balance it, you'll need to put a coefficient of 2 in front of H2O and 2 in front of H2O2 to ensure that the number of atoms of each element is the same on both sides of the equation: 2H2O2 -> 2H2O + O2.


What is the product of the reaction between sodium peroxide and water?

The exothermic reaction of sodium peroxide and water is as follows: Na2O2(s) + 2 H2O(l) --> 2 NaOH(aq) + H2O2(aq) The hydrogen peroxide, H2O2, that is produced quickly decomposes into water and oxygen gas due to the catalyzing influence of sodium hydroxide, NaOH.
